Course Content

The course content for each Advent eLearning offender education course is designed using evidence-based methods, featuring relevant and comprehensive information on specific offenses. For instance, the substance abuse course addresses the physiological effects of substances, the legal implications of substance abuse, and strategies for overcoming addiction. The anger management course, on the other hand, focuses on understanding the root causes of the reactions, the impact on others involved, and strategies for managing stress and avoiding volatile reactions in the future. Courses are designed to equip offenders with critical knowledge and skills that can help them make better decisions and lead a crime-free life.
